Stanton House are partnering with a global, technology-led marketing and digital transformation business to recruit a Senior FP&A Analyst into its Group Finance function.
Following an evolution towards a more regional operating model and internal promotions within the team, this newly available position offers the opportunity to join a high-performing finance function at a pivotal stage of its development.
This role sits within Group FP&A and will play a key part in supporting financial reporting, forecasting, analysis and strategic decision-making across a complex international business. Working closely with senior finance stakeholders, you will provide the insight, reporting and modelling that help drive business performance, while operating within a fast-paced and constantly evolving environment.
💼 The role:
Reporting into the Group FP&A team, responsibilities will include:
- Producing and developing Group financial reporting across revenue, profitability, headcount and business performance metrics
- Supporting budgeting, forecasting and long-range planning cycles
- Delivering detailed financial modelling, scenario analysis and commercial insight
- Analysing business performance, identifying risks and opportunities, and providing actionable recommendations
- Supporting Board, Executive Leadership and investor reporting requirements
- Partnering with finance teams across multiple regions and business units
- Improving reporting frameworks, processes and automation capabilities
- Producing accurate, high-quality analysis in response to fast-moving business requirements and ad hoc requests

This role will suit someone who enjoys getting into the detail, solving problems and working at pace, while providing critical support to senior stakeholders and the wider FP&A team.
🎯 What we’re looking for:
- Qualified accountant (ACA, ACCA or CIMA)
- Experience within FP&A, commercial finance, transaction services, restructuring, M&A or a related analytical finance environment
- Strong financial modelling, forecasting and management reporting skills
- Experience working within a fast-paced and commercially driven organisation
- Ability to manage competing priorities and deliver to tight deadlines
- Excellent attention to detail and a commitment to accuracy
- Strong communication skills and the ability to present financial information clearly
- Previous exposure to media, advertising, technology, marketing services or other project-based service businesses would be advantageous
- Candidates moving directly from practice will be considered, particularly those with exposure to media, technology or consumer-focused clients
